By pulling the choke lever, the carburetor provides a rich starting mixture that is necessary to enable easy starting when the engine is cold. If starting difficulty or rich fuel mixture trouble occurs, inspect the choke lever, and adjust it if necessary. Check that the choke lever returns properly and that the inner cable slides smoothly. If there is any irregularity, in accordance with the Periodic Maintenance Chart have the choke cable checked by an authorized dealer.

Carburetors: The carburetor adjustments, idle speed and synchronization, should be performed in accordance with the Periodic Maintenance Chart or whenever the idle speed is disturbed. The following procedure covers the idle speed adjustment. Carburetor synchronization should be done by an authorized dealer.
